Introduction

Life often unfolds in ways that leave us questioning why certain events take place. At times we experience blessings that fill our hearts with gratitude. At other times we face hardship, disappointment, or loss that seems to make no sense. Yet, the Bible assures believers that God is sovereign and purposeful. Every experience, whether joyful or painful, serves a divine plan that leads toward His glory and our good. Understanding this truth can bring peace in confusion and faith in uncertainty.

In a world filled with unpredictability, the conviction that everything happens for a reason offers believers hope and stability. It reminds us that our lives are not subject to chance. God, who created all things, is intimately involved in every detail of our journey. This article explores Bible verses that affirm this truth and shows how believers can trust God’s purpose in every season of life.
